Vector(1)存入学科 在Panel 中当用户在TextField 和Choice 中选择自己所要求的内容,程序中通过事件响应把值传到向量Vector 中。 同步是个很大的问题,尤其多线程,和进程中,因此,我们在多线程中同时对某个数组操作时,支持同步的vector无疑是个很好的选择,一般在需要将多个元素存在一个集合里的时候用。 java.util 类 V
Vector<向量元素的数据类型>变量名 如: Vector<String> vs 4、向量实例对象的创建方法——通过构造方法 ① public Vector() 默认容量为10,增量为0 ② public Vector(int initialCapacity) 容量为initialCapacity,增量为0 ③ public Vector(int initialCapacity , int capacityIncrement) 注意在创建对象调用构造方法的形式...
1.Vector是一个矢量队列,底层基于数组实现 2.Vector继承于AbstractList,实现了List, RandomAccess, Cloneable这些接口 3.Vector 实现了Cloneable接口,即实现clone()函数。它能被克隆。 4.Vector里面的元素都是有序可重复的 5.Vector 是线程安全的,但也导致了性能要低于ArrayList 由于Vector与ArrayList极其的相似,这里做...
它类似于ArrayList类,但是不同之处是Vector是线程安全的,可以在多线程环境中使用。下面是一些关于Vector类的常见用法: 1.创建一个Vector对象: Vector<String> vector = new Vector<String>(); 2.添加元素到Vector中: vector.add("Element1"); vector.add("Element2"); 3.获取Vector中的元素数量: int size ...
基本用法实例 import java.util.Vector; public class VectorGetExample { public static void main(String[] args) { // 创建一个 Vector 并添加元素 Vector<String> fruits = new Vector<>(); fruits.add("Apple"); fruits.add("Banana"); fruits.add("Orange"); // 使用 get() 方法获取元素 String...
elementAt()方法是 Java 中Vector类提供的一个成员方法,用于获取向量(Vector)中指定索引位置的元素。这个方法类似于数组的索引访问,但提供了更多的安全性和灵活性。 方法语法: publicsynchronizedE elementAt(intindex) 参数: index- 要返回元素的索引位置(从 0 开始) ...
在Java中,Vector是一种线程安全的动态数组,类似于ArrayList,但它的方法都是同步的,可以保证多线程环境下的安全访问。以下是Vector的基本用法示例:1. 创建Vector对象:...
Java中的Vector类是一个动态数组,它可以自动扩展和收缩,能够存储不同数据类型的对象。以下是Vector类的常用用法:1. 声明和创建Vector对象: ```java Vect...
java vector用法的最佳实践是什么 Java中的Vector是一个线程安全的动态数组,通常用于需要线程安全的情况下。以下是使用Vector的最佳实践: 在多线程环境下使用:Vector是线程安全的,可以在多个线程中使用而不需要额外的同步措施。 注意Vector的性能:Vector虽然线程安全,但由于线程安全的处理会增加开销,所以在单线程环境下,...